Handover: Ostrel config hot-reload (from Vann to Pireda, for the release manager)

The Ostrel gateway now hot-reloads its routing config via a watcher on the staging bucket; no restart needed, but malformed YAML triggers a silent rollback, so always check the reload counter after pushing. The rollback snapshots are encrypted; to decrypt the latest one during a release, use the phrase directly below.

vault phrase of yaguf-hahaf = druath-holix

### Prototype Shipment — Quillbrook Test Lab

Records: prototype units P-04 through P-07 ship Thursday to Quillbrook. Sealed transit case, bonded courier only. Photograph seals before dispatch. File the transfer sheet same day; no copies outside the records drive. Lab signs on arrival; courier returns the countersigned sheet. Release requires the hand-over instruction given below.

dispatch memo: the holius casvan courier leaves the ralir kasion rusdor oliion fraeth lammir julox belys ledger at gate 3561 under passcode 522203

## Artifact Signing — Inventory Reconciliation Job

The nightly reconciliation job for Stockline now signs its output manifests before upload. Unsigned manifests are rejected by the Ledgerbox ingest as of build 412. Two mismatches last week traced to a stale key on the runner pool; rotated Tuesday. Action for sync: confirm all runners pull the current key at job start. The active signing key for the reconciliation pipeline is as follows.

signing key of yafop-taguf = bky3_Kre

Vendor note: the address autocomplete widget on checkout is supplied by Mapwren under the Tindale contract. We do not patch their bundle; escalations go through their support rotation, 24/7 coverage per SLA. If the widget degrades, feature-flag it off via `addr_suggest` and open a vendor ticket. For urgent outages, contact their escalation desk directly.

escalation mailbox, kaweg-kahif: druwyn.sordor@nelvroworks.corp